What should writers do when summarizing a text? Check all that apply. They should include minor details. They should state their

personal beliefs and opinions. They should restate the text’s central ideas. They should include important supporting details. They should use objective language.

When writers are summarizing a text, they should always use objective language. They should not include their personal beliefs and opinions. They should only state major details and and the central idea of the text. They could skip with the minor details as long as the essence of the text will not change.

How do the words describing nature in lines 12-14 contribute to the tone of the passage?
madam [21]

Answer: Lines 12-14 contribute to the tone of joy and happiness.

Explanation:

In "I Wandered Lonely as a Cloud", William Wordsworth recalls his experience of seeing a field of daffodils on a beautiful day.

In lines 12–14, the poet describes how the flowers swayed to the breeze while "tossing their heads." He claims that the sea beside them also "danced", but that daffodils were more delightful.

These lines contribute to the overall tone of the poem - that of happiness and joy. The image in front of him inspired the poet, and stimulated his imagination.
